Searching for Meaning in a Confusing World

In the song "Una Señal" by Intoxicados, the lyrics delve into the existential quest for meaning and direction in life. The protagonist is in a state of confusion, seeking a sign or something that can provide clarity about the purpose of existence. The questions posed in the song—about truth, lies, good, and evil—reflect a deep philosophical inquiry into the nature of reality. The singer is grappling with understanding which version of reality is the best and where they currently stand in the grand scheme of things.

The lyrics also touch on the uncertainty of the future and the fear of the unknown. The line "Cuando esta luz se apague qué sentimientos habrá" (When this light goes out, what feelings will there be) suggests a contemplation of mortality and what lies beyond life. The singer wonders if they will like where they are headed and whether it is acceptable to seek stimulation to escape to another place. This could be interpreted as a reference to using substances or other means to alter one's state of mind in search of a different reality.

Furthermore, the song questions the concept of justice and its existence, asking, "¿Si hay justicia quién la tiene y dónde está?" (If there is justice, who has it and where is it?). This line indicates a skepticism about the fairness of the world and the systems in place. The recurring theme of uncertainty is encapsulated in the final lines, where the singer expresses fear of slipping and losing their way. Overall, "Una Señal" is a poignant reflection on the search for meaning, the fear of the unknown, and the quest for justice in a seemingly chaotic world.
